Senior Business Intelligence Developer

ssis, etl, informatica, tableau
Contract W2
Depends on Experience
Travel not required

Job Description

**All resumes will remain strictly confidential.  Those authorized to work in the United States without sponsorship are encouraged to apply and those authorized to work in the US are encouraged to apply.  We are unable to sponsor visa's at this time.

We are looking for an ETL specialist that has worked with more than one ETL tool (like ADF, SSIS, DataStage and Informatica) and not just a Microsoft stack generalist who knows SQL Server and SSIS.

The ETL Developer would be responsible for implementing small, medium and large scale projects. This person would perform an active, leading role in shaping and enhancing the ETL architecture by developing an SSIS and/or ADF based ETL data integration solution.

Required Skills and Abilities:

  • Bachelor's Degree from an accredited college or university or equivalent practical and relevant experience.
  • Seven (7) years of IT Development experience.
  • This position must pass a level 2 criminal history records check.
    • Develop complex ETL routines to load a dimensional star schema (and supporting layers) inclusive of data quality, error handling, and logging processes.
    • Determine strategies for data integrity validation processes.
    • Perform an active, leading role in shaping and enhancing overall ETL architecture, including the development of ETL standards, patterns and best practices.
    • Resolve difficult design and development issues.
    • Identify, recommend and implement ETL process patterns and architecture improvements.
    • Work with the team to ensure these standards and patterns are followed.
    • Remain current on new ETL techniques and methodologies and communicate trends and opportunities to management and other developers as needed.
    • Identify opportunities for new architectural initiatives; makes recommendations on the increasing scalability and robustness of ETL platforms and solutions.
    • Assess requirements for completeness and accuracy and determine if requirements are actionable for the ETL team.
    • Conduct impact assessment and determine the size of effort based on requirements.
    • Identifies necessary changes to current business and data integration processes to optimize ETL data throughput and data accessibility
    • Identifies opportunities for solution sharing and reuse.
    • Communicates risks and ensures understanding of these risks.


  • Advanced knowledge of or skill in data architectures and design (moralized, dimensional, UML modeling, OLAP)
  • Advanced knowledge of or skill in data warehousing design, BI concepts and best practices
  • Advanced knowledge of or skill in job scheduling tool / scheduling tasks and processes
  • Advanced knowledge of or skill in scripting languages (Javascript, PowerShell, Command scripting)
  • Advanced knowledge of or skill in programming languages such as C# and Python
  • Advanced knowledge of or skill in SQL programming including stored procedures, query plans, functions, views, indexes and triggers
  • Advanced knowledge of or skill in designing, developing and implementing reports including parameters, filters and leveraging advanced reporting features in Tableau (SSRS and Power BI is a plus)
  • Advanced knowledge of or skill in database modeling, data conversion and ETL tools such as SSIS

Posted By

Jeff Morris

Tigard, OR, 97223

Position Id : 010
Originally Posted : 5 years ago
Have a Job? Post it